Rising Cultural and Economic Impacts

The oil industry's influence extends far beyond the energy sector, impacting various aspects of society and culture. The economic benefits of oil production can have a significant impact on local communities, creating jobs, stimulating economic growth, and generating tax revenue.

At the same time, the industry's presence can also have negative environmental and social impacts, such as pollution, habitat destruction, and human rights abuses. This complex interplay between economic growth, social responsibility, and environmental sustainability will play a critical role in shaping the future of the oil industry and the careers of those who choose to pursue it.

Exploring Opportunities in the Oil Industry

The oil industry offers a diverse range of career paths, from technical roles in drilling and extraction to business and management positions in corporate offices.

Ranging from engineers and technicians to financial analysts and sales professionals, there are countless opportunities for those who are willing to develop their skills and expertise. This flexibility and diversity make the oil industry an attractive option for those looking to pursue a rewarding and challenging career.
